Securities Industry Overview
THE PROGRAM
Understanding the securities industry does not come easily. It is a very large and complex market where securities worth several billions of dollars are traded and settled every day.
- What are securities?
- Who are the players in the market and what are their roles?
- What are the key business and systems challenges for the new millennium?
SECURITIES INDUSTRY OVERVIEW is a training seminar based on a securities market model designed to help answer these and other questions in a succinct modular format. The seminar presents an overview of the various US and Non-US security products and a model of market participants and their roles. Within this model, business and systems requirements for trading & investment management, securities accounting, and custody processing are described for industry participants such as:
- Banks
- Brokers
- Insurance Companies
- Mutual Funds
- Investment Advisors
- Domestic & Global Custodians
